What is foreclosure anyway?

Foreclosure is the legal process that lenders initiate to reclaim property securing a loan, typically after the homeowner has stopped making mortgage payments.

The Basic Stages of A Foreclosure

There are a few stages that are important to any foreclosure process.

Foreclosure works differently in different states around the country.

The two ways different states use to foreclose upon a property are: judicial sale or power of sale.

In either scenario, foreclosure typically doesn’t go to court until 3-6 months of missed payments have elapsed. Usually (but not always), a lender will send out many notices that you are in arrears – overdue or behind in your payment.

Under Judicial Foreclosure:

  • Your mortgage lender must file a lawsuit through the court system.
  • You’ll receive an official notice from the court demanding immediate payment.
  • If the loan is valid, you’ll have a 30-day window to submit payment to the court to avoid foreclosure (extensions are sometimes possible).
  • Failure to pay during this period results in a judgment, allowing the lender to request your property be sold – typically through a public auction.
  • After the property sells, the sheriff delivers an eviction notice forcing you to vacate the property immediately.

Under Power of Sale (or Non-Judicial Foreclosure):

  • The mortgage lender serves you with documents demanding payment, without court involvement – though the process may still undergo judicial review.
  • After the waiting period ends, a deed of trust is created, transferring control of your property to a designated trustee.
  • The trustee can then auction your property to the lender at a public sale (with proper notice requirements).

All parties with interest in the property must receive notification during either type of foreclosure process.

This includes contractors or financial institutions with liens against the property, who are entitled to collect from the auction proceeds.

What Happens After A Foreclosure Auction?

Once a foreclosure completes, the sale proceeds go toward paying off the outstanding loan amount.

If the auction sale doesn’t cover the full loan balance, the lender may issue a deficiency judgment against you as the borrower.

A deficiency judgment allows the bank to pursue you for the remaining balance owed on the loan after the foreclosure sale has been completed.

Some states cap the deficiency judgment amount to the fair market value of the property at sale time, while others permit banks to pursue the full outstanding loan balance.
